Self-limiting (a.k.a. self-recovering) is a term used in clinical medicine to refer to any disease whose natural history is to resolve without treatment. Many viral illnesses, e.g. upper respiratory tract infections, are self-limiting as patients will recover without taking any form of medicine.
However occasionally a self-limiting condition may still be treated because
- it will hasten the end of the disease, and/or
- symptoms are debilitating
